Use a custom generic tagged union Either instead of std::variant for efficiency (#1476)
* Implement custom generic tagged union `Either` This should be more efficient than `std::variant`, while still keeping runtime safety as it `assert`s when `get`ting values. * Use `Either` for RPN expressions * Use `Either` for file stack node data * Use `Either` for `File` buffer * Use `Either` for `STRFMT` args * Use `Either` for RGBLINK symbol values * Support an equivalent of `std::monostate` for `Either` * Use `Either` for lexer tokens * Use `Either` for symbol values * Use `Either` for lexer mmap/buffer state
